Subject: Memtrace cut-over complete

Team,

Cut-over to Memtrace v2 for GPU memory profiling finished last night. Old v1 agents are disabled; any tickets referencing v1 dashboards should be closed as resolved-by-migration. Sampling overhead is now under 2% and allocation traces include kernel names. Known gap: profiles older than 30 days were not migrated. Point customers at the v2 docs for setup questions. For reference when troubleshooting, the agent now runs with the following configuration.

settings of bagaf-bawip:
[aldax]
port = 5000
region = south-4
host = aldax.brasklabs.corp
team = brivan
timeout_ms = 2000
retries = 2

[ ] Key ceremony step 7 — webhook retry semantics. Confirm Quillgate delivers with exponential backoff: 5 attempts, jitter on, cap 15m. Duplicate deliveries possible; receivers must be idempotent on event ID. Verify dead-letter queue drains before sealing keys. Release manager signs attestation, then rotates the delivery signer. If the signer HSM seals mid-ceremony, recovery requires the passphrase held by the ceremony officer. Do not proceed without it. The passphrase for this ceremony is recorded immediately below this item.

unlock words, yahog-tajeg: wendor-zorvan-isteth-ulaeth

Subject: SQL lint cut-over complete. The Brindlemark repo now enforces Quartzlint on all .sql files in CI. Old ad-hoc checks removed. Legacy files were bulk-formatted in one commit to keep blame noise contained; 412 files touched, zero semantic changes per the diff audit. Three rules are warnings-only for two weeks, then promoted to errors. Merge queue rejects violations starting Monday. Rollback is a single revert of the pipeline commit. The linter runs with the following configuration in the shared pipeline:

service settings:
ralael:
  pin: 7453
  tenant: zorath
  seal: seal_087806e4
  metrics_host: metrics.ralael.paliqworks.example
  standby_team: fraath
  escalation: praok-istiel
  nonce: 10e083

Runbook: Greenhouse drift recovery (Verdalis Controller). If humidity sensors drift more than 4% over 48 hours, plugin authors must invoke the recalibration hook rather than writing raw offsets — direct writes bypass the audit trail and will be reverted. Schedule recalibration during the dark cycle to avoid actuator feedback loops. After the hook completes, confirm the controller reports the calibration token shown below.

trace token, bafog-kagap: htk21_9518085d52581cf852721